Transaction edafbfdbeacbda1f384a002409d814d77af55d8ff3b187fa5117f79686fdba29
1 Input
1 Output
-
edafbfdbeacbda1f384a002409d814d77af55d8ff3b187fa5117f79686fdba29:0
- value
- 2303449
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6658678fa212c495a549688f8f5f06d2d7e0d37 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1HdRc1nQeJLmAB2BWqE5uwx4wgiVY9u2RB